Police look for man they say violently attacked woman in North Station
By adamg on Thu, 11/21/2019 - 4:03pm
Update: Arrest made.
Transit Police report they are looking for a man they say used a "blunt object" to attack a woman in the commuter-rail section of North Station around 10:25 p.m. yesterday.
Police say the man attacked the woman "without provocation." WCVB reports she was smashed in the face.
If he looks familiar, contact detectives at 617-222-1050 or text an anonymous tip to 873873.
